Cobie Smulders reveals she knew about Agent Maria's fate from the beginning: 'I’ve known about it for years'

LOS ANGELES, CALIFORNIA: Cobie Smulders knew the fate of her character Agent Maria Hill all along! The Canadian actress, in a recent interview, revealed that the makers of ‘Secret Invasion’ had shared the twist when she was brought in for the role. “I was told right away. [Marvel Studios co-president] Lou D’Esposito gave me a call to chat about just joining up [on Secret Invasion], and so I’ve known about it for years, which is really funny,” Smulders said.

Maria was shot dead at the end of the show’s premiere episode which aired on June 21. Her killer was Skrull rebellion leader Gravik, played by Kingsley Ben-Adir by tricking her as he shape lifted into Nick Fury (Samuel L Jackson). The ‘How I Met Your Mother’ alum told The Hollywood Reporter that she was ‘surprised’ that the spoiler didn’t come out ahead of the series finale. “There were a lot of people around, so I’m surprised that there wasn’t an image that got leaked,” she said adding, “I guess that’s the respect that Marvel has earned over the last decade, which is like, ‘Don’t spoil it for people.’ And nobody did, thankfully.”

'Smulders and Marvel Cinematic Universe (MCU)'

Smulders has been part of the Marvel Cinematic Universe (MCU) for over a decade now. She started with ‘The Avengers’ in 2012 and went on to work on multiple projects, including ‘Captain America: The Winter Soldier,’ ‘Avengers: Age of Ultron,' 'Avengers: Infinity War,’ ‘Avengers: Endgame' and 'Spider-Man: Far From Home.’ The TV shows she appeared in are ‘S.H.I.E.L.D.’ and ‘What If...?’

When asked will she make another appearance as Maria, the 41-year-old said, “I will always answer the call, but I have no idea what they have planned for future productions. But I guess anything’s possible in the multiverse. It has been an amazing 10 years of being a part of something that is so beloved and makes people so excited.”

'Much more dark in tone than ones previous'

In an earlier interview, she told fans during the ‘Secret Invasion’ premiere that the series is going to be ‘darker and grittier than the last Marvel shows. “This series is much more dark in tone than ones previous. It’s hard to know who to trust. ‘Secret Invasion' provides us with insights into the lives of agents striving to safeguard Earth and its inhabitants," she said adding "Now, there is a significant revelation regarding the Skrulls. Maria has been trying to bring Nick Fury back to Earth to assist with numerous issues, but it's only when the Skrulls become public knowledge that she finally grabs his attention."
